Overview
Evgenia Citkowitz (born Eugenia Citkowitz; 1964) is an American playwright, author and journalist.
Early life and family
Eugenia Citkowitz was born in 1964 in the state of New York, the youngest of two daughters to Israel Citkowitz, an American pianist, composer and piano teacher, and Lady Caroline Blackwood, an English writer. Her parents divorced in 1972, although her father continued to live nearby and helped raise her and her sisters until his death. Citkowitz has four half-siblings. Her stepfather was Robert Lowell, an American poet.
Citkowitz attended a boarding school in Devon, South West England. During her teenage years, she attended St Paul's Girls' School in Hammersmith. Citkowitz graduated with a degree in English literature from Oxford University. She was educated, briefly, in the United States.
Citkowitz grew up in London, England. About her childhood, she said [she had a] "chaotic home life, lonely at times, although I met many interesting people."
